"Stay Awake"
Song

"Stay Awake" is a song by British singer Example from his upcoming third studio album, Playing in the Shadows. It was released on 28 August 2011 as the album's second single. The song was written by Example and produced by Nero. The song was added to BBC Radio 1 playlist.[1] The song premiered on BBC Radio 1 as Zane Lowe's 'Hottest Record In The World' on 4 July 2011.[2]

Live performances

Example performed the song live at V Festival 2011 on the 4Music stage.[3]

Music video

A music video to accompany the release of the single "Stay Awake" was first released on Youtube on 18 July 2011. The video lasts 3 minutes and 30 seconds long.[5]
